摘要

Abstract Due to natural and anthropogenic factors, water scarcity became a source of concern in many parts of the world as it affects people and local economies. International and national strategies are adopted to reduce the impact of water shortage and to preserve it. Among these measures, the focus on on-farm water management strategies through the improvement of irrigation efficiency is a relevant solution for water saving. This work aims to assess the economic efficiency of farmers using the Data Envelopment Analysis (DEA) approach, in the Lebna Dam irrigated perimeter in Nabeul, Tunisia over the period 2011–2014. In this study, we assessed the efficiency of producers, Total Factor Productivity (TFP), and potential gains from horizontal integration. The main findings are that (i) DEA is relevant to identify crops that have a positive impact on efficiency, (ii) TFP using Malmquist Productivity Index shows 2% gains in productivity and (iii) considering two scenarios of merger of lands, we found an overall potential improvement in efficiency. We conclude that water savings are possible with an increased agricultural productivity, promoting thereby a more efficient water use.
